Ammeter / Alternator
There is a large black wire running from the "bat" post of the alternator to the large terminal on the starter relay that has the battery positive on it. This wire has the ammeter shunt built into it. If the smaller wires from the shunt to the ammeter are unhooked the battery will still charge. If the large wire is disconnected at either end the battery wont charge.
If it is an aftermarket ammeter, most of them have to be hooked up in order for the battery to charge and also most times for anything else to get power. That is their many drawback if they break you lose power on the truck.
